Rural Development Dept suspends Layla Khalid pending probe into misconduct

Pulwama, March 18, KNT: The Directorate of Rural Development Kashmir on Wednesday placed Panchayat Inspector Mst. Layla Khalid, presently holding additional charge as Block Development Officer (BDO) Newa, under suspension pending an inquiry into alleged misconduct, according to an official order.
The order, issued by the Directorate, stated that the suspension takes immediate effect and that the officer will remain attached to the office of the Assistant Commissioner Panchayat, Ganderbal, during the period of inquiry.
The move comes following allegations regarding her conduct, prompting authorities to initiate a formal probe to ascertain the facts.
As per the order, the Assistant Commissioner Development (ACD) Pulwama has been assigned the additional charge of the BDO Newa post in addition to his existing duties until further orders.
Authorities have also directed that a detailed inquiry be conducted into the matter, with the ACD Pulwama tasked to submit a report along with recommendations to the Directorate within 15 days.
Officials said the action was taken as part of standard administrative procedure to ensure a fair and transparent investigation.
Further details regarding the nature of the alleged misconduct were not disclosed in the order. [KNT]
